Why Pottery studio 1 - Pottery classes and events is a fun option when searching for things to do near me with friends and family

Pottery Studio 1 offers an inviting and creative environment ideal for meeting up with friends and exploring the art of pottery. Whether you are a beginner or have some experience, this studio provides excellent opportunities to create unique ceramic pieces through one-time classes, private sessions, and team-building events. The welcoming atmosphere makes it easy to relax while crafting functional and decorative pottery, guided by knowledgeable instructors who encourage creativity and skill development. Highlights include their flexibility—no long-term commitments or membership fees—allowing participants to join sessions conveniently scheduled throughout the day and evening. The studio caters to a wide range of ages, from children as young as three to adults, making it a fantastic destination for family gatherings or casual meetups. After crafting your piece during a two-hour class, the studio professionally fires and finishes your work, ready for pickup in a few weeks, ensuring you leave with a proud, tangible creation. In addition to classes, Pottery Studio 1 hosts private events and team-building sessions, enriching social connections through art. With a perfect 5-star rating from 22 reviews, the studio is recognized for its excellent instruction, fun experiences, and friendly environment. Overall, Pottery Studio 1 stands out as a great choice for creative social activities, combining education, relaxation, and artistic expression in Chicago and Los Angeles locations.

What activities does Pottery Studio 1 offer for group meetups?

Pottery Studio 1 specializes in pottery and ceramics classes, accommodating all skill levels—from complete novices to those wishing to refine their pottery techniques. The studio offers hand-building classes, where participants shape clay into unique pots, bowls, or sculptures using only their hands and simple tools. For those interested in a more traditional pottery experience, wheel-throwing workshops teach the ancient art of shaping clay on a spinning wheel under attentive guidance. Each class or session typically lasts around two hours, providing ample time to create and learn without feeling rushed. The studio also hosts private events and parties, ideal for groups wanting an exclusive, personalized session where they can celebrate special occasions or simply enjoy quality time together through art. These events often include customized instruction and materials, making large group gatherings manageable and fun. The variety ensures that meetups aren’t just social—they’re creatively fulfilling, with each participant taking home a handcrafted item that marks the day. What is the booking process and cost structure for groups at Pottery Studio 1?

Booking at Pottery Studio 1 is straightforward with an online scheduling system that offers multiple daily time slots to fit various group schedules. There is no membership requirement or enrollment fee; clients pay per class or event, making it flexible and accessible. Prices start around $85 per session, which includes all supplies and instruction. For private events, the studio may offer tailored packages depending on group size and session length, making it possible to arrange something specifically suited to the meetup’s needs. The absence of long-term commitments or hidden fees means groups can try a one-time class or book multiple sessions if desired without complications.
